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
We’ll send our team to assess the damage and identify the source of the leak.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ify potential safety hazards. Within 60 minutes of arrival, we’ll provide you with a detailed report outlining the extent of the damage and our recommended course of action.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use industrial-grade pumps and extractors to remove standing water from your property. We’ll also use specialized equipment to detect and remove hidden moisture that can cause further damage.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to dry out your property and prevent mold growth. Our team will monitor the drying process to ensure your property is completely dry and free of moisture. Our equipment is designed to work efficiently and effectively to reduce downtime.

Commercial Water Damage Restoration Cost in Catalina Foothills, AZ
The cost of Commercial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the area. Here are some estimated price ranges for common sub-services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ed |
| Reconstruction and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, materials needed |
